If you grew up with a critical or abusive parent, you probably adopted a coping mechanism of feeling like you were bad.<\/span><\/p>\n

Easier for a child to believe he or she is bad than to think his or her parents are…so the child feels he or she is somehow bad or wrong.<\/span><\/p>\n

Which sometimes translates into future relationships…mates thinking their partner is bad, or that they themselves are bad. And when the \u201cbad\u201d partner turns good, what is the \u201cgood\u201d partner to do but start feeling \u201cbad\u201d?<\/span><\/p>\n

This doesn\u2019t allow space for both partners to be GOOD…and for the relationship to be GOOD!<\/span><\/p>\n

And, this is all an illusion. A primitive good\/bad way of looking at the world formed in early years of development. The truth of relationship is complexity, nuance, equal responsibility, and interdependence.<\/span><\/p>\n

I can so easily be addicted to drama. And I see it in my clients all the time — losing interest when it actually feels safe in a relationship. Feeling like he\u2019s \u201ctoo nice.\u201d Wanting to run JUST when they get everything they thought they ever wanted.<\/span><\/p>\n
